Council leader reveals cancer diagnosis live on radio

The leader of Braintree District Council has revealed on a live radio broadcast that he has been diagnosed with advanced prostate cancer.

Cllr Graham Butland told BBC Essex he was diagnosed in December and that the cancer had spread to ‘most of the bones’ in his body.

Cllr Butland, who called during a phone-in about King Charles’s cancer diagnosis, said: ‘I think it is very important we do talk about these things.’

He also encouraged every man to have a prostate-specific antigen (PSA) test regularly.
